Senior Informatics Engineer

1 month, 3 weeks ago
Full-time
Senior
Software Development
TetraScience

TetraScience

TetraScience is the only vendor neutral, open, cloud native platform purpose built for science, providing next generation lab data automation and scientific data management to accelerate scientific discovery and improve human life.

Biotechnology
51-250
Founded 2019
$99M raised

Description

  • Co-design and build Service-Oriented Architecture components that manage the lifecycle of semantic data, including ingestion, abstraction, curation, publication, versioning, governance, and distribution.
  • Develop and deploy ETL pipelines that lift instance-level data into formal vocabularies while capturing complex relationships, properties, and constraints.
  • Build and maintain services that project a living ontology across the Tetra ecosystem, enabling semantic meaning to evolve with data and usage.
  • Integrate external vocabularies and in-flight data to define formal terminologies, vocabularies, and ontologies and enable their curation and modeling.
  • Implement vocabulary management capabilities to version, deprecate, migrate, and distribute semantic resources across customers.
  • Co-design data exchange “handshake” protocols, mapping, and transformation logic to ensure deterministic syntactic and semantic interoperability between platform components.
  • Partner with Scientific Data Engineers, Architects, and Business Leads to integrate semantic artifacts technically and provide subject-matter expertise on governance of controlled vocabularies.
  • Serve as the informatics SME and mentor technical team members—software engineers and scientists—on applying semantic artifacts to give data formal definitions, meaning, and context.

Requirements

  • Master’s degree or higher in Informatics (Clinical, Health, Bio, Chemi, etc.) or equivalent formal academic training.
  • 5+ years of professional software engineering experience with production code delivery and practical knowledge of the software development lifecycle (SDLC), CI/CD, and testing patterns.
  • Proven experience developing and exchanging data in Common Data Models and having built or significantly extended standards such as FHIR, OMOP, Allotrope, or CDISC.
  • Demonstrated experience with Service-Oriented Architecture or microservices patterns and handling data consistency and contract evolution in distributed systems.
  • Experience working with formal vocabularies and ontologies (e.g., OBO, SNOMED, LOINC, RxNorm, CDISC Vocabulary Standards, BioPortal) and normalizing instance-level disparate data to semantic standards.
  • Familiarity with semantic artifact formats and languages such as OBO, OWL, and SPARQL, and knowledge of semantic standards (e.g., FHIR Module 4, ISO 17117, SKOS).
  • Strong formal modeling discipline, including modeling cardinality, semantic properties, and relationships rather than simple tagging of data.
  • Experience building ETL/data engineering solutions, and implementing versioning, governance, and migration processes for semantic resources.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Principal Engineer - Data Infrastructure

Sezzle 251-1K Diversified Financial Services

Sezzle is hiring a Principal Engineer for Data Infrastructure to own and evolve the company’s database and data warehousing systems as its data volume and business needs scale.

Apache Airflow AWS Dagster Databricks dbt Elasticsearch Flink Git GitLab Go Kafka Kubernetes MySQL PostgreSQL Prefect Python React React Native Snowflake SQL TypeScript
22 minutes ago

Staff Software Engineer (L4) Data Platform

Twilio 5K-10K Diversified Telecommunication Services

Twilio is hiring a Staff Software Engineer for its remote U.S.-based Data & Analytics Platform team to architect and deliver scalable data systems and help advance its global communications infrastructure.

Apache Spark AWS Hadoop Java Kafka Python Scala
37 minutes ago

Principal Engineer - Data Infrastructure

Sezzle 251-1K Diversified Financial Services

Sezzle is hiring a Principal Engineer for Data Infrastructure to own and evolve the systems that power its rapidly growing data platform and support reliable, high-scale analytics and operations.

Apache Airflow AWS Dagster Databricks dbt Elasticsearch Git GitLab Go Kafka Kubernetes Microservices MySQL PostgreSQL Prefect Python React React Native Scala Snowflake SQL TypeScript
37 minutes ago

Data Migration Engineer

Mark43 251-1K Professional Services

Mark43 is hiring a Data Migration Engineer (ETL Developer) to lead customer data migration efforts for public safety software, ensuring agencies transition clean, accurate data into the platform.

SQL
52 minutes 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ers